Dust jacket protected in a mylar cover. OVERSIZE! No priority/international, except by arrangement. "Walter Richard Sickert, as both man and painter, was one of the great figures of his generation. Through his work, his writings, his wit and his teaching he extended the scope of British art during the course of a career that ran from the twilight of the Victorian era to the beginning of the Second World War. His influence endures to this day in the work of artists as diverse as Frank Auerbach and Tracy Emin." "In this biography Matthew Sturgis draws on many previously untapped sources to provide the first fully documented account of Sickert's life. It is a story crowded with incident, following Sickert from his expatriate childhood in Munich, his London schooling, his brief career on the stage, his apprenticeship under Whistler and his friendship with Degas to the years of his gloriously eccentric maturity. It moves from Bavaria to Bedford, from Dieppe to Venice, from Paris to Camden Town. / Matthew Sturgis writes regularly for The Times Literary Supplement and is the author of Aubrey Beardsley." - Publisher.
